Council tax

What council tax costs in LS28

Band D · Leeds · 2026-27

£2,284

a year — the benchmark band every English authority is compared on.

Annual council tax charge for each band in Leeds, 2026-27
Band1991 valueA year
Aup to £40,000£1,522
B£40,001–£52,000£1,776
C£52,001–£68,000£2,030
D£68,001–£88,000£2,284
E£88,001–£120,000£2,791
F£120,001–£160,000£3,299
G£160,001–£320,000£3,806
Hover £320,000£4,567

These are Leeds's charges for 2026-27, the authority LS28 falls in — not an estimate for any individual home. A property's band is set by the Valuation Office Agency and we never guess it; look up a band on GOV.UK and read your row. Bands reflect what a home was worth on 1 April 1991, not today.

Deprivation (IMD)

Area profile for LS28

Across the 12 sampled LS28 postcodes, deprivation runs decile 4 to decile 9, with a median of decile 6 of 10 — where 1 is among the most deprived 10% of England and 10 the least deprived.

1 · most deprived10 · least deprived

LS28 6AF, the sampled postcode sitting at that median: On the English Indices of Deprivation 2025, this postcode falls in decile 6 of 10 — where 1 is among the most deprived 10% of England and 10 the least deprived. It's area context for the wider neighbourhood, not a judgement on any individual home.

Contains public sector information licensed under the Open Government Licence v3.0 (English Indices of Deprivation 2025, MHCLG). Deprivation is published for small areas (LSOAs), not for postcode districts, so LS28 spans several. We sampled 12 postcodes in LS28 that have recorded sales and 12 returned a row. It is context for the neighbourhood, never a judgement on any individual home.

Two sources, one table

What it costs to run a home in LS28, band by band

Leeds's council tax for 2026-27 set against the LS28 median sold price of £234,500 across 250 recorded sales — the annual running cost beside the purchase price, which neither source shows on its own.

Council tax band, its 1991 valuation range, the annual and monthly charge in Leeds for 2026-27, and that charge as a share of the LS28 median sold price
Band1991 valueVOA basisA yearLeedsA month÷ 12Of the median÷ £234,500
Aup to £40,000£1,522£1270.65%
B£40,001–£52,000£1,776£1480.76%
C£52,001–£68,000£2,030£1690.87%
D£68,001–£88,000£2,284£1900.97%
E£88,001–£120,000£2,791£2331.19%
F£120,001–£160,000£3,299£2751.41%
G£160,001–£320,000£3,806£3171.62%
Hover £320,000£4,567£3811.95%

The last column is the band's annual charge divided by the LS28 median sold price — a comparison of two published figures, not a rate anyone charges. It is not a mapping from price to band: a band records what a home was worth on 1 April 1991 and is set by the Valuation Office Agency, so it cannot be worked out from a 2020s sale price. Look up a specific band on GOV.UK. Instalment counts vary by authority, so the monthly column is simply the year over twelve.

What is the average house price in LS28?
The median sold price in LS28, Leeds was £234,500 across 250 recorded sales between 6 Feb 2026 and 24 Jul 2026. Most sales fell between £135,900 and £395,500. That is the median of real HM Land Registry transactions, not an estimate or a valuation.
How much is council tax in LS28?
LS28 is billed by Leeds, whose Band D charge for 2026-27 is £2,284 a year. Every band from A to H is listed on this page. A property's band is set by the Valuation Office Agency and there is no free per-address dataset for it, so we never guess an individual home's band — look it up on GOV.UK and read your row.
Which schools are near LS28?
The Department for Education's register lists 8 open schools within 3 km of the LS28 district centre, the nearest being Pudsey Primrose Hill Primary School (last Ofsted grade: Outstanding). These are nearest by straight-line distance from the district centroid — they are not catchment or admission areas, which councils set individually and do not publish centrally.
Is LS28 a deprived area?
On the English Indices of Deprivation 2025, the 12 LS28 postcodes we sampled run from decile 4 to decile 9, with a median of decile 6 of 10 — where 1 is among the most deprived 10% of England and 10 the least deprived. Deprivation is published for small areas, not postcode districts, so a district like LS28 usually spans several. It is area context, never a judgement on an individual home.

How up to date are the LS28 sold prices?
Sold prices come from HM Land Registry Price Paid Data, covering sales up to 31 July 2026. The store is rebuilt monthly. New sales can take several weeks to appear in the official register after completion, so the very latest transactions may not show yet.
Does LS28 cover my exact street?
LS28 is the outward half of the postcode and covers the whole district, so the district-wide figures on this page are medians and ranges — not a valuation of any single property. The address list gives you the door-level picture, and the free checks take a full postcode.
